Bitirme Projeleri Elektronik Diferansiyel Kontrollü ATV By Konuk Yazar Posted on 29 Ocak 2016 4 min read 8 0 6,718 Paylaş ! Facebook Paylaş ! Twitter Paylaş ! Google+ Paylaş ! Reddit Paylaş ! Pinterest Paylaş ! Linkedin Paylaş ! Tumblr Herkese Merhabalar, Biz Karabük Üniversitesi Teknoloji Fakültesi Mekatronik Mühendisliği bölümü öğrencilerinden, Mustafa Mete, Ersin Saymak,Melih Balaban elektronik diferansiyel kontrollü ATV projesini bitirme tezi olarak gerçekleştirdik. İlk olarak projemiz için atv şasesi bulduk. Bu şaseye yapacağımız projeye uygun hale getirmek için bazı eklentiler yaptırdık. Motorların takılması için arka tarafa mafsallar takıldı. Projenin sonuçlanması için gerekli olan direksiyon konumunu ölçebileceğimiz potansiyometreyi uygun yere montaj ettik. Fren aksamlarını güvenli olacak şekilde montaj yaptık. Projemizde iki adet 500 watt BLDC motor, iki adet 48 volt 20 amper sürücü, Arduino Due, HMI akıllı dokunmatik ekran(4.3’), 48 volt 12 amper akü ve gaz elciği kullandık. Aracımıza özel veya kapısı kullanarak ileri-geri vites devresi hazırladık. Bu devreyi motordan gelen hall sensör bilgilerini sürücüye ileri-geri konuma göre aktarması için kullandık. Programı Arduino Due kullanarak yaptık. Programlamayı aşağıdaki elektronik diferansiyel gösterimine göre yaptık. Şekil 1.Elektronik Diferansiyel Gösterimi ωL = ωV + (((d*tan θ) /L) * ωV)/2 ωR = ωV – (((d*tan θ) /L) * ωV)/2 Yukarıdaki formülleri kullanarak programımızı yazdık. Direksiyon açısını potansiyometre kullanarak açısını analog bilgi olarak arduinoda okuduk. Gaz elciğinden okunan analog bilgi konum bilgisi ile birlikte yukarıdaki formüllere yerleştirildi. Sağ-sol sürücülere gerekli analog çıkışları arduinonun DAC0 ve DAC1 çıkışlarını kullandık. Bu aşamada sürücülerin çalışması için 0-5 volt gerilim elde edilmediğinden yükselteç devresi tasarlandı. Frende ise normal balata fren haricinde röle ile elektronik frenlemede yaptık. HMI akıllı dokunmatik ekranda akülerin durumu, sağ-sol motor hızları, direksiyon açısı ve hız bilgisini gösterdik. Diferansiyel hareket halinde ekrandan net olarak anlaşılmaktadır. Ekranda bu bilgileri göstermek için Nextion Studio arayüz programını kullandık. Çok elverişli sonuçlar olmasa da işimizi gördü. Karşılaştığımız sıkıntı olarak direksiyon açısı için kullandığımız potansiyometre söylenebilir. Montaj yeri çok uygun seçilmeli aksi takdirde çabuk bozuluyor. Biz birkaç tane değiştirdik. Bir de Arduino’da analog çıkışlar bizi biraz zorladı.Ama üstesinden gelmey başardık.